Role description
As an Arboriculturist you would be joining our 50+ strong ecology team, who have over 20 years of experience undertaking the full range of ecological and arboricultural surveys and assessments, as well as the provision of advice on master‑planning, mitigation and enhancement design, ecosystem service and natural capital assessment.
Role accountabilities
* Applying your expertise by conducting surveys and providing associated reports to drive our core passion: to improve quality of life in a sustainable way.
* Undertaking BS 5837 2012 Arboricultural surveys and producing associated reports, Arboricultural Impact Assessments (AIAs) and Arboricultural Method Statements (AMSs).
* Undertaking climbed surveys on occasion to inspect potential bat roosting features.
* Providing general advice on Arboricultural issues.
* Completing arb projects and providing Arboricultural advice to clients.
Qualifications & Experience
* Applicants should hold a suitable qualification (e.g. FdSc Arb, BSc or Technician’s Certificate in Arboriculture or higher) and membership of the Arboricultural Association or the Institute of Chartered Foresters.
* Arboricultural knowledge including BS 5837 2012 Tree Quality Surveys and the preparation of Arboricultural Impact Assessments / Arboricultural Method Statements.
* Previous experience of undertaking tree condition surveys, BS 5837 surveys and reporting, with a proven track record in writing tree reports suitable for planning applications (appropriate to grade).
* Understanding of health and safety related issues regarding site survey and supervision.
* Desired: LANTRA Professional Tree Inspector Certificate.
* Desired: CS38 – Accessing a Tree with Rope and Harness and Aerial Rescue.
* Desired: Experience of database asset management software and tablet data collection.
* Desired: Experience of assessing trees for their potential for roosting bats.
